Output 63673bfc437c49e23de15c7ca39fbd8b1f753bbeae13460a8c8e8207048e0601:0

value
150000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18bc6632d2f235db0c1c0ac7b7ef52ef38351fff OP_EQUAL
address
33woqMWm4GvRV53auZEXEC41rgho39HMHm
transaction
63673bfc437c49e23de15c7ca39fbd8b1f753bbeae13460a8c8e8207048e0601